Comments: Naomi (Nee: ) | Glace Bay Nova Scotia Canada | | Comments: This photo along with hundreds of others (I believe from the same family)was purchased at Value Village. I know from a little research that the town this family lived in was Glace Bay, Nova Scotia. They mined coal there until the fourties or fifties I think. Now the town is very small and few people remain as coal is not in demand anymore. I believe the family must have moved from there to Hamilton Ontario, or close by, as this is where the photo's were found. They lived on the main street across from a store named Thompson & Sutherland. I hate to see these photos just thrown away and would very much like to see them reunited with their rightful owners. Please don't hesitate to e-mail me if you can identify these people. Thanks!
Feb 11 2006: I have also found out that Glace Bay was a thriving jewish community that the coal companies lured them for free admittion to Canada as long as they worked mining coal. Most didn't do it long or at all and stayed in this area setting up businesses. I believe the people in the picture are Jewish, and the one girls name is Naomi. Hope that helps!
